Rees Takes Home Silver Medal at FIBA U19 World Cup

Aug 19, 2021

SALT LAKE CITY – Utah's women's basketball player, Kelsey Rees, took home a silver medal from the FIBA U19 World Cup. Rees was a member of the Australia U19 team that finished runner-up in the event.
 
Rees appeared in five of seven games for Team Australia in the FIBA U19 World Cup. Against Egypt, Rees was outstanding on the offensive glass, as she grabbed ten offensive rebounds and a total of 13 in the contest. She also added six points.
 
Later in the tournament, she tallied eight rebounds in the Round of 16 against Argentina, helping Team Australia to a 66-35 victory. After beating Team Argentina in the Round of 16, Team Australia defeated Canada, 72-61, in the quarterfinals, and Mali, 62-50, in the semifinals to reach the Finals. Team USA defeated Team Australia in the finals.
 
Rees is no stranger to the international competition as she was a member of Team Australia in the 2019 FIBA U17 Women's Oceania Championship. She led her team to a gold medal and earned a spot on the All-Star Five team. She also played for Team Australia in the 2017 FIBA U16 Women's Asia Championship and helped Australia reach the semifinals.
